How can companies effectively leverage customer feedback and complaints to continuously improve their CX strategy and enhance overall customer satisfaction levels?
Companies can effectively leverage customer feedback and complaints by actively listening to their customers, analyzing the feedback to identify common themes or issues, and taking swift action to address any gaps in their CX strategy. By incorporating customer feedback into their decision-making processes, companies can make data-driven improvements that resonate with their customer base and ultimately enhance overall satisfaction levels. Additionally, companies can use feedback as an opportunity to engage with customers, show that their opinions are valued, and build stronger relationships that foster loyalty and trust.
